VIEApps NGX Architecture

What is this?

A unified runtime that replaces your service mesh, API gateway, RPC framework, and most your YAML files.

Core ideas:

  • Routed RPC: Services don't call each other. The runtime routes.

  • Admission Control: Concurrency in slots. Your CPU metrics are lying to you.

    Reference: Ubuntu 24.04, 4 vCPU/8GB = 1,500 slots/node.

    2019 baseline: 2 vCPU/4GB = ~500 slots at 20k ops/s.

    Tune based on your API Gateway Router actual throughput.

  • Transport Agnostic: REST, WebSocket, SSE, MCP - same execution model.

  • Runtime-Aware Edge: Cache invalidation by business logic, not TTL guesswork.

Latest battle-tested

May 7, 2026 - National traffic spike:

  • 3,278 concurrent requests
  • 1.15M requests in 60 minutes
  • 0 rejections, 0 nodes scaled
  • 36% capacity used

The runtime applied backpressure when Redis choked. No circuit breakers fired. Because we don't do circuit breakers. We do admission control.
